Wired or Wireless: What I Considered
One of the first things I had to decide was whether I wanted a wired or wireless controller. I found that a wired controller is great if I want zero battery worries and a direct connection every time I play. On the other hand, a wireless controller gives me more freedom to sit back and play from a distance. I chose based on how I usually game and whether I prefer convenience or consistency.

Condition and Authenticity
When I shop for a white Xbox 360 controller, I make sure it is authentic and in good condition. If I am buying used, I inspect it for wear, discoloration, loose thumbsticks, and damaged buttons. I also check whether it is a genuine Microsoft controller or a reliable third-party option. For me, authenticity usually means better quality and a longer lifespan.
Compatibility Checks I Never Skip
I always confirm that the controller works with the device I plan to use. Some white Xbox 360 controllers are made for the console, while others can also work with a PC using the right connection or adapter. I make sure the controller matches my setup before I buy it, because I do not want any surprises after delivery.
